What is on the TEAS?
The TEAS consists of 4 sections: Reading, Math, Science and English and Language Usage. For more details, visit www.atitesting.com.

What will the TEAS be like?
Testers are allowed 209 minutes (3.4 hours) to complete the TEAS on a computer. Questions are in multiple formats: multiple choice, fill in blank, hot spot (image is shown with clickable areas to indicate answer), and ordered response.

How much does it cost to take the TEAS?
https://www.atitesting.com/teas/register/
The TEAS costs approximately $100. If you decide to take the TEAS more than once, you will have to pay the fee again to register and take the test.
